WRKHOUSE - “Getaway”

Photo by Cara Kealy

North Wales-based WRKHOUSE have just released the captivating indie pop rock track, “Getaway.”

Getaway” is founded around a mesmerising, almost hypnotic kick snare drum groove. As it steadily pulsates, the song is given an irresistible sense of forward momentum and energy. In key areas, a hi-hat groove is introduced, weaving an addictive sense of sway.

The song is incredibly stripped back, yet it builds dynamically, creating a feeling of growing tension. This energy is spectacularly released over the chorus sections with the introduction of electric guitar. Coupled with the drums, there is a sense of thumping, driving momentum. The chorus hits hard with satisfying intensity.

Woven throughout “Getaway” are various synths that help fill out the trance-inducing groove. These layers provide various textures from mellow pads and arpeggiating, pulsing sounds to moody and dark sound scaping. The synths consolidate the immersive vibes of the track exquisitely.

The vocal performance has a breathy, soulful, and passionate delivery. It gives the song a healthy indie pop vibe, yet it feels authentic, never drifting into the abyss of commercialism. Subtle backing harmonies also delightfully set the performance alight.

Of the single, WRKHOUSE adds: “We began writing ‘Getaway’ with Steffan Pringle (Estrons, Adwaith) at Mwnci Studios in West Wales, back in the first half of 2021. When we turned up, it was a 30-second demo, and wasn’t a priority for us at all (none of the songs on the EP were!), but we were all encouraged by Steff to get it finished that week. After that it became a blueprint for the sound of the project moving forward.”
